Family friendly hiking trails around Wuppertalsperre are characterized by the central Wupper Reservoir, which forms a scenic backdrop for many routes. The region features diverse natural landscapes, including extensive forests, river valleys, and varied terrain suitable for different fitness levels. Hikers can expect a mix of easily accessible paths and trails with more natural surfaces, reflecting the typical cultural landscape of the Bergisches Land.

There are over 25 family-friendly hiking trails around Wuppertalsperre, with the majority being easy to moderate in difficulty. This ensures a wide variety of options suitable for different ages and fitness levels.
The Wuppertalsperre region offers a mix of terrain, from easily accessible paths perfect for strollers to trails with more varied surfaces, including roots and gentle inclines. You'll find scenic forest paths, routes along the reservoir, and charming valleys, providing a diverse hiking experience for families.
Yes, many of the easy trails are suitable for families with young children. For a pleasant, shorter walk with minimal elevation, consider the View of the Wupper Reservoir loop, which is just over 5 km and offers lovely views.
Many trails offer views of the impressive Wuppertalsperre Dam and the expansive Wupper Reservoir. You might also encounter the Krähwinkler Bridge, which provides great views, or explore areas like the Feldbach forebay. The region's cultural landscape also features historical structures.
Absolutely! Many of the family-friendly trails around Wuppertalsperre are circular, allowing you to start and end at the same point. The Island in the Wupper River loop is an easy, circular option that offers beautiful reservoir views.

Yes, Wuppertalsperre is generally dog-friendly. Many trails are suitable for walking with dogs, but it's always recommended to keep them on a leash, especially in nature protection areas or when encountering other hikers and wildlife. Please respect local signage regarding leash rules.
For families with older children looking for a bit more of a challenge, the Vogelsmühle railroad bridge – Wupper dam loop is a moderate, 10.5 km route that offers varied terrain and interesting sights, providing a rewarding experience.
Wuppertalsperre is beautiful year-round. Spring brings blooming nature, summer offers lush greenery, and autumn transforms the forests with vibrant colors. Even in winter, a crisp walk around the reservoir can be magical. The varied terrain means there's always something to enjoy, regardless of the season.
Yes, the landscape around the Wuppervorsperre (Wupper pre-dam) is particularly scenic. While not explicitly listed as a family-friendly route, the Wupper Trail – Wupper Forebay loop is a longer, more challenging option that explores the forebay area, offering unique perspectives of this part of the reservoir system.
